All-Night Training Exercise Shutters Hartsfield-Jackson's MARTA Station
The active shooter drill took about six hours to complete Sunday.

MARTA police took over the Hartsfield-Jackson train station on Sunday morning to simulate a full-out active shooting scenario, complete with explosions and actors who appeared wounded and hysterical.
The scenario began midnight Sunday with an explosion and six armed men firing blanks from semi-automatic rifles. MARTA police responded in turn and six hours later, the scenario was over. Some 50 actors were used to portray wounded victims, terrified passengers, and more, WSB-TV says.
Police will now examine the outcome of the scenario and learn lessons from their execution.
